Simple steps to get Trezor Bridge running on your system
Download the appropriate version of Trezor Bridge for your operating system from the official website.
Always verify the file checksum before installation.
Locate the downloaded file and run the installer.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ation.
On Windows, you may need to allow the installer to make changes to your device.
Connect your Trezor device via USB cable. The bridge will automatically detect your device and establish a secure connection.
Ensure your Trezor is running the latest firmware for optimal security.
Open Trezor Suite or visit wallet.trezor.io in your browser. Your device should now be recognized and ready to use.
The bridge runs in the background and automatically manages connections.
